Chapter 9

Soon everyone except Dororo, who hadn't been seen since earlier, had gathered in an old room off to the side that had possibly once been meant to be used for having tactical meetings, but since that never happened the room just collected dust. Momoka had composed herself after her heartwrenching reunion with her long lost friend and was back to holding Fuyuki's hand, abit in a less desperate seeming manner than before.

"Alright, alright, I guess we do owe you all an explanation… But first, how long has it been since we left?" Giroro asked no one in particular, but it felt to the others as though his question was directed at Natsumi.

"We haven't heard from you in… Four years?" Natsumi responded, unsure.

"Four years, one month, and nine days." Fuyuki said followed by a moment of silence from everyone.

"Wow, it's been that long huh?" Tamama said after a while, "For us it's only been a little less than a year."

The frogs got a few bewildered stares from the collective humans until Kururu cut in with an explanation, "Time is perceived to move slower in space, an astronaut can be in orbit for two years, but to him it will only seem like two months, Kukukuku."

The conversation was interrupted when Keroro blinked open his eyes from where he was slouched against the wall in the dusty corner of the room where Giroro had insisted they store him so he wouldn't get in the way, "Mmnh? Where am I?"

"Kuku! Welcome back Sergent," Kururu said almost mockingly.

Keroro stood up and brushed himself off, "Last thing I remember was whe-" He cut himself off as he finally noticed their old friends standing around the room with them.

The leader of the Keroro platoon shook his head lightly and said with an idiotic laugh, "Well clearly I'm still dreaming, so if you don't mind I'll just get back to my nap…"

Giroro paced over to the green haired teen and pinched him on the arm as hard as he possibly could, earning a shriek from the injuredleader.

"What was thatfor!?" He asked, bristling.

"When people think their dreaming, you're supposed to pinch them. I've seen way too many pekoponian movies not to be prepared for this," Giroro said with a confident shrug of his shoulders.

"Wait… So this isn't a dream?" He asked in surprise.

"Nope! You're not dreaming baby!" Tamama reassured him happily.

"Then that means… Fuyuki!" He yelled as he threw himself at his friend knocking them both to the ground.

Momoka shamelessly let go of Fuyuki's hand with lightning speed to keep from being toppled to the ground with them.

"As we were saying before," Kururu continued even as Keroro was busy nearly smothering Fuyuki in hugs and getting jealous glares from Tamama, "Even though I don't agree with it, we at least owe you all an explanation… Or an excuse, whichever comes first."

"Alright, first off, what the hell you guys? Why did you just up and leave without telling any of us?" Natsumi asked somewhat angrily.

Giroro was the first to respond to his crush's question, "We got a call from headquarters telling us we had to come in for a mandatory strategic meeting, so we decided it would be nice to take a quick three week vacation and see our families while we dealt with that stuff. We didn't want to make it a dramatic mess so we left a note and took off. Though clearlyall that shit dragged on longer than we expected, and without any way to contact you we were stuck there until we were allowed to return to our invasion."

"What note?" Natsumi asked.

"Keroro was in charge of writing the note, though I doubt he did as he was busy trying to squeeze as many gundam models as he could into a carry on bag," Tamama said brightly as if this were a good thing.

"That still doesn't explain how you turned into humans," Fuyuki said after he finally pushed Keroro off him.

"Kuku, that's what the strategic meeting was for, a handful of the current invasion squadrons were chosen at random to test out their new play on the Pekoponian Suit, a gun that actually morphs the target into the species their invading so they can blend in," Kururu said carefully avoiding any long scientific terms the simple minded ones wouldn't understand.

"Chosen at random my ass…" Giroro said with a scowl, "They used it on uscause if we died in the process it wouldn't matter, we were their guinea pigs!"

"That's awesome!" Fuyuki exclaimed, ignoring Giroro's comment.

"It should be, I'm the one who designed it, kuukukuku," The Sergeant Major said with a laugh.

"I'm just glad to be back after all that!" Keroro said with a smile accompanied by an agreeing nod from his teammates.

"Should we tell Koyuki and Saburo?" Momoka asked even though the answer was obvious.

"Of course, but well have to break it to them gently," Natsumi said with a nod.

"Kukukuku! No need to tell Saburo," Kururu told them plainly.

"What the hell did you do?!" Giroro asked, angry that the scientist had broken their agreement not to tell the pekoponians.

"I didn't tellhim… He just sorta found out when we were playing shogi on the roof."

"Is thatwhere you went during lunch!?" Giroro practically screamed at the Sergeant Major.

"It's no big deal, I told you Fuyuki and the others would find us out eventually!" Keroro broke into the conversation before the constant adrenalin-fueled alien could wrap his hands around Kururu's neck.

"No, I remember you saying something along the lines of, 'Kero kero kero,those stupid pekoponians will never even know,'" Tamama said unhelpfully.

Keroro sweatdropped nervously as the humans all shot murderous glares at him.

Quickly trying to moving the subject along, Keroro asked, "Where is the Lance Corporal?"

"I'm not sure, I haven't seen Dororo since the pekoponians invaded out base," Giroro responded giving a light chuckle of thought of the pekoponians actually invading their base.

"So Dororo's gone?" Keroro asked with an underlying tone of concern, "Where could he have gone?"

As if to answer their question the muffled sound of a large explosion shook the ground knocking a few of them off their feet.

"Does thatanswer your question?!" Momoka yelled the sudden shock sending her into 'dark Momoka mode'.

"Come on, we'd better go fix whatever he broke…" Giroro said with a sigh, he had been through this same situation waytoo many times for it to honestly surprise him anymore, "Let's just hope he didn't get his trauma switch stuck again."
